  • Lower cost “day use”/”guest use”

    • Not a full membership

      • no storage

      • no voting rights

      • no large dangerous tools.

        • 1 day is not enough to check for trust and competence.

    • What is the sweet spot?

      • $20/day?

      • For reference, bicycle kitchen is $8/hr.

      • Pose questions to guests and visitors to events and open project nights.

        • Other questions

          • What days?

          • What hours?

            • Nobody really shows up for David’s curator hours 1pm-5pm.

          • What tools?

    • Concerns

      • Is this in line with what we want community/culture wise.

      • Abuse of tools & materials.

      • Type of people this attracts.

        • Previous bad experiences with transient use.

        • Require vouching by existing member?

      • Space isn’t always open.

        • Dedicated hours? Need volunteers.

        • At open project night?

    • A way to get people in the door.

    • Will need a bylaws change.

      • Maybe not needed for experimental “fundraising days”.

    • Market Research

      • $20/day seems reasonable from the people we have asked.
